The bridge led on to a footpath Sam taking a picture the burnt out shell of a factory beside the footpath and the end of the path was in Ferry Lane (though the Ferry is no more, made redundant by the Staines Bypass and M25 bridges) The burnt out factory was A.S.A.P. Multiform Ferry Lane |
|||
We returned down the footpath and back across the footbridge into Colne Way and down Wraysbury Rd Crossing County Ditch again back into Staines |
